Editor crashes in GameObjectHierarchyProperty::CountRemaining when undoing the creation of Sprite Mask object
To reproduce:
1. Open the attached project (HeadRunner_DevVersion.zip)
2. Open the "Testing_Scene" scene
3. Create a Sprite Mask object as a child of the TestWorld object
4. Press Ctrl + Z to undo
Expected: the Editor does not crash
Reproduced in 2018.1.9f2, 2018.2.0b6, 2018.2.5f1, 2018.2.6f1, 2018.3.0a10
Could not test in 2018.2.0a1 - 2018.2.0b5 due to the Editor crashing upon launching the project
Did not reproduce in 2017.4.10f1
Regression introduced 2018.2.0b6
